Public bug reported: Using Kubuntu 7.10 (Gutsy Gibbon).
System Settings > Advanced tab > System Services When I click on this, a new, small, window pops up with the title "Querying System Service Status - System Settings" and it stays at 0% indefinitely. Clicking on kcontrol > System Administration > System Services just returns to the default blue KDE Control Center window (this was the same behavior in Feisty). Someone in #kubuntu told me to start it from command line with "serviceconfig".
